**Q: How do I access the Brindlewood partner SFTP drop?**

New hires at Fennimore Logistics should first request the drop role from their team lead, then verify the host fingerprint against the onboarding wiki before connecting. Files from Brindlewood arrive nightly and must not be renamed. If the service account is ever locked out, recovery requires the passphrase held by the integrations team, shown below.

recovery phrase for yajop-tagef: quenael-zoriel-aldael-quenax-druion

Re: splitting `user/` out of the Hartwell monolith. Support: expect dual-write mode for two weeks. Reads still hit the monolith; writes fan out to the new Corvid service. If customers report stale profile data, it's almost always the sync lag window, not corruption — check the reconciler before escalating. Retry behavior and queue depth are tunable without a deploy; we'll bump them if ticket volume spikes. The relevant constants, for reference when triaging, are these.

tuning constants:
THRESHOLDS = {
    "kelix": 280,
    "druvan": 756,
    "oliael": 399,
}

Hey, welcome to the Kioskwatch rotation!

Quick heads-up on the watchdog for the Brimleaf kiosk app: it pings the UI process every 30 seconds and hard-restarts after three misses. Most "kiosk frozen" pages resolve themselves before you even open a terminal, so give it two minutes before intervening. If it restarts more than five times an hour, that's a real bug — grab logs from the device shell first. Full flowchart, known quirks, and escalation steps live on the internal page here:

operations page: https://jira.zemvarsys.internal/projects/pages/projects/projects